Karnataka: New Nanjangud Road Overbridge to Ease Traffic Woes, Says Somanna

Rapid Summary:

  • Minister of State for Railways V. Somanna inspected the site near Nanjangud railway station for a road over bridge (ROB) construction.
  • The ROB will replace Level Crossing gate No.20, aiming to eliminate traffic bottlenecks and improve transit efficiency in the area.
  • Sanctioned by Indian Railways, the project will cost ₹49.10 crore and is part of efforts to modernize transport infrastructure and ensure safety by phasing out level-crossing gates.
  • The ROB is expected to strengthen connectivity between Nanjangud town and Chamarajanagar, easing access for commuters and long-distance passengers while enhancing safety and reducing delays.
  • Officials stated that this growth will contribute significantly to regional economic and social growth.
